Concrete foundation repair services focus on restoring the stability and integrity of a building’s base. Over time, foundations can develop issues such as cracks, settling, or shifting due to soil movement, moisture changes, or other environmental factors. Repair work may involve techniques like epoxy injections to seal cracks, underpinning to strengthen and stabilize the foundation, or piering systems to lift and level uneven structures. These services are designed to address specific foundation problems, helping to prevent further damage and maintain the safety and value of a property.
Many foundation issues are caused by soil conditions that change or deteriorate over time. Common problems include cracking walls or floors, uneven or sloping floors, and doors or windows that stick or don’t close properly. These signs often indicate underlying foundation movement or settling that needs professional attention. Addressing these issues early can help avoid more costly repairs later, and foundation repair services are tailored to resolve these specific problems efficiently. The overview below groups typical Concrete Foundation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Vancouver, WA.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or foundation repairs in Vancouver, WA, range from $250-$600. Many routine crack repairs or small fixes fall within this range, though prices can vary based on the extent of the damage and local contractor rates.
Moderate Repairs - More extensive foundation stabilization or patching projects often cost between $1,000 and $3,000. These projects are common for homes with noticeable settling or minor structural issues requiring professional intervention.
Major Repairs - Larger, more complex foundation repairs, such as underpinning or significant crack sealing, can range from $3,500 to $7,000 or more. Many of these projects involve substantial work but are less frequent than smaller repairs.
Full Replacement - Complete foundation replacement in the Vancouver area typically costs $20,000 to $50,000+, depending on the size and scope of the job. While less common, larger homes or highly damaged foundations can push costs into this higher range.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

Clear, written expectations are essential when evaluating potential service providers. A reputable contractor should be able to provide a detailed scope of work, outlining what will be done, the materials used, and the steps involved in the repair process. This documentation helps set realistic expectations and provides a benchmark for assessing the completed work. Avoid contractors who are vague or unwilling to put their proposals in writing, as this can lead to misunderstandings or disputes later on. Well-defined expectations contribute to a smoother project and help ensure that all parties are aligned on the scope and quality of the work.

What are common signs of foundation problems? Signs include visible cracks in walls or floors, uneven or sloping floors, and doors or windows that stick or don’t close properly.
How can I tell if my foundation needs repair? Indicators such as shifting or cracking walls, gaps around door frames, and persistent moisture issues may suggest foundation concerns requiring professional assessment.
What types of foundation repair services are available? Local contractors may offer solutions like piering, underpinning, crack repair, and stabilization to address various foundation issues.
Are there different methods for repairing concrete foundations? Yes, repair methods can include epoxy injections, mudjacking, pier installation, or slab jacking, depending on the specific problem.
What should I consider when choosing a foundation repair contractor? It’s important to review their experience with similar projects, ensure they are properly insured, and request references or examples of past work.
